IMPROVING THE QUALITY MANAGEMENT SYSTEM

Tallinna Farmaatsiatehase AS conforms to the Quality Management System
Standard ISO 9001:2000

The International Certification Body Det Norske Veritas with issuing the
certificate to the Tallinna Farmaatsiatehase AS has certified that the
Quality Management System of company is conform to the international Quality
Management System Standard ISO 9001:2000.
The up-dated Quality Management System Standard is more focused on
leadership, systematical approach to the management and is client oriented.
The Quality System involves whole company: product development, supply of
materials, production of medicines, quality control, release, storage and
distribution.
Tallinna Farmaatsiatehase AS as the only producer of medicines in Estonia
who is certified according to the Quality Management System Standard ISO
9001:2000. The Quality System was certified for the first time in December
1998 in according to standard ISO 9002:1994. The scope of certification is
production of ointments and certificate will be valid until November 30, 2006.
